How about the Nike Kyrie 3 on your feet?

The ability to change direction and breakthrough that has been emphasized since the beginning of Kyrie 2 has also continued in Kyrie 3. Kyrie Irving's super ability to switch hands and dribble is infinitely reflected in this pair of shoes. Nike's outdoor advertising also focuses on his movements of changing directions, and what needs to be emphasized in all of this is the outsole design of the shoes! First of all It is a deeply scored herringbone pattern outsole, and it is made of XDR material, which is both wear-resistant and ensures basic strong grip. In actual combat on multiple venues, even if it is dusty or slightly damp, Kyrie 3 has more outstanding traction than other shoes. Of course, there is no doubt that the biggest highlight of the Kyrie 3 outsole design is the anti-slip modules on the left and right sides. The colors are as bright as the eyes of a chameleon! In fact, when I tested my feet, no matter how hard I rubbed them, they would "suck" very smoothly. The floor will not make any weird noises. Although my style of play is not focused on breakthroughs, and I still mostly walk around on the court, but occasionally when the fast break changes direction, I can indeed feel that it is more powerful than other sneakers. Change direction of travel. And the entire outsole is surrounded by an arc design, which can start running very quickly.

The very conspicuous appearance of Kyrie 3 is the thorns on the upper. The thorns, which are similar to the Kurim material, can enhance the overall support of the upper. What’s interesting is that I have always felt that this The upper looks like a small pufferfish or a small hedgehog, which somehow adds the feeling of a cute little animal! There is a built-in TPU in the heel to strengthen the fixation and support, there is also a TPU anti-torsion support piece under the sole, and the toe is There is thumb reinforcement, but frankly speaking, the upper material is not really soft. I think the Kyrie 3 is strong enough even without reinforcement. In fact, I think the fabric of the entire shoe is a bit too hard. If I keep running all over the field, my thumb will be in the shoe. The inner side occasionally hits the front end, but it's much better than Kyrie 2! Although it also has Zoom Air cushioning in the rear heel, compared to Kyrie 2's midsole, which is as hard as a brick, the comfort of Kyrie 3 has been improved. Yes, I’m not sure whether it’s the density of Zoom Air that’s different or the softness of Phylon. In short, it’s better, and you can also see Kyrie Irving’s #2 logo on the Zoom Air with the window open, which is a thoughtful detail.

For a pair of basketball shoes that emphasizes Flywire and a semi-inside boot design, the coverage of Kyrie 3 is really not particularly good, and the tongue is easy to move. If the tongue can be If it were thicker and had more comfortable padding inside, I think the overall comfort would be better. Although the Kyrie 3 is equipped with Flywire, it only has the first two holes. Compared with current Nike sneakers, Flywire is not a particularly expensive technology. It should not be difficult to make a whole row of Flywire on a pair of celebrity-endorsed shoes. I believe it will make it more popular. The coverage has been improved, which I think is a bit commendable. Of course, it may also be because the Kyrie 3 shoe itself is narrow, so the manufacturer feels that there is no need for so many Flywire reinforcement packages? It is also recommended that shoe lovers with wide feet try to try it on in the store as much as possible!

We focused on testing this part, whether it is the landing response of the forefoot or the grip of the rear heel during emergency stops. Kyrie 3 has independent grip modules placed on the inside and outside of the forefoot, which makes it feel comfortable to make large changes in direction. The heel position is still a curved design, and the simple and rough herringbone pattern has strong grip, suitable for quick emergency stops, especially speed changes.

Midsole configuration: In terms of midsole technology, Nike Kyrie 3 uses the same configuration as its predecessor. The midsole is filled with lightweight Phylon material, and a Zoom Air cushioning unit is added to the heel. The configuration of the midsole cannot be said to be luxurious. After all, we cannot be too demanding for mid-range practical shoes. The forefoot of the midsole is thin, with obvious court feel and quick response, but it is followed by insufficient cushioning. The Zoom Air on the back palm can be effective after running in, and has a certain effect on relieving the impact on the joints.

Practical evaluation: The Nike Kyrie series has been highly praised, especially the outsole curved design is refreshing. Nike Kyrie 3 has made some gains on the basis of the previous generation, but has not deviated from the design of agility and speed. Main idea. Generally speaking, this shoe has a clear positioning. It is suitable for players who are flexible and fast, and are good at technical movements such as changing directions and sudden stops and starts during the game. I believe that those who pay attention to Kyrie 3 will also be very interested in it. Knowing their needs, this shoe is the perfect choice for them.
